rockrose
Noun

rockrose (plural rockroses)

  1. Plants in the family Cistaceae, the "rock rose family" or sunroses.
    1. especially, any species of the genus Helianthemum, low shrubs or herbs with yellow flowers, especially the European Helianthemum nummularium (syn. Helianthum vulgare and the American frostweed, Helianthum canadense.
  2. Pavonia lasiopetala (Malvaceae), Texas swampmallow.
  3. Phemeranthus spp. (Montiaceae), flameflower.
  4. Portulaca grandiflora (Portulacaceae) moss-rose purslane.
